Yeast and Yeast Extract Market Overview

Yeast and Yeast Extract Market size, valued at USD 3047.92 million in 2026, is expected to climb to USD 4407.49 million by 2035 at a CAGR of 4.18%.

The Yeast and Yeast Extract Market continues to expand due to increasing demand from food processing, beverage manufacturing, animal nutrition, and biotechnology industries. More than 74% of commercial bakery products utilize baker's yeast for fermentation, while over 67% of processed food manufacturers incorporate yeast extract as a natural flavor enhancer. Approximately 59% of feed producers use yeast-based nutritional ingredients to improve animal health and feed efficiency. Around 53% of beverage manufacturers rely on specialized yeast strains for consistent fermentation performance. Continuous innovation in fermentation technology, clean-label ingredients, and sustainable biotechnology applications continues driving the Yeast and Yeast Extract Market across global industries.

BY TYPE

Baker's Yeast: Baker's Yeast accounts for approximately 36% of the Yeast and Yeast Extract Market due to its widespread application in bread, pastries, cakes, pizza dough, and other baked products. More than 74% of commercial bakeries utilize baker's yeast to achieve consistent dough fermentation and product quality. Around 61% of packaged bakery manufacturers continue investing in high-performance yeast strains to improve production efficiency, shelf life, and texture. Increasing demand for fresh and convenience bakery products continues supporting strong growth across both industrial and artisanal baking sectors.

Brewer's Yeast: Brewer's Yeast represents approximately 18% of the Yeast and Yeast Extract Market because of its essential role in beer production, nutritional supplements, and functional food applications. Nearly 67% of commercial breweries utilize specialized brewer's yeast strains to maintain fermentation consistency and flavor development. Around 48% of dietary supplement manufacturers incorporate brewer's yeast into vitamin-rich nutritional products due to its natural protein and B-vitamin content. Continuous innovation in craft brewing further supports segment expansion.

Wine Yeast: Wine Yeast contributes approximately 10% of the Yeast and Yeast Extract Market through applications in commercial wineries and premium wine production. More than 59% of wineries utilize selected wine yeast strains to improve fermentation control, aroma development, and flavor consistency. Around 44% of premium wine producers continue investing in specialized yeast cultures to produce high-quality wines with distinct sensory characteristics. Technological improvements in fermentation continue strengthening demand across the global wine industry.

Feed Yeast: Feed Yeast accounts for approximately 16% of the Yeast and Yeast Extract Market owing to increasing demand for nutritional livestock feed ingredients. Nearly 63% of commercial animal feed manufacturers utilize feed yeast to improve digestive health, feed conversion efficiency, and animal productivity. Around 51% of poultry and aquaculture nutrition products include yeast-derived ingredients to enhance immune function and overall animal performance. Growing demand for sustainable animal nutrition continues supporting market expansion.

Bioethanol Yeast: Bioethanol Yeast represents approximately 12% of the Yeast and Yeast Extract Market due to increasing industrial biofuel production. More than 57% of industrial bioethanol facilities utilize advanced yeast strains to improve ethanol yield and fermentation efficiency. Approximately 46% of biotechnology companies continue developing genetically optimized yeast strains capable of improving industrial productivity while reducing production costs. Continued investments in renewable energy technologies support long-term segment growth.

BY APPLICATION

Food: Food dominates the Yeast and Yeast Extract Market with approximately 47% market share because of widespread utilization in bakery products, processed foods, sauces, soups, seasonings, snacks, and nutritional ingredients. More than 71% of processed food manufacturers utilize yeast extracts as natural flavor enhancers and clean-label ingredients. Around 58% of bakery companies continue expanding production using commercial yeast technologies to improve product quality and manufacturing efficiency.

Beverage: Beverage accounts for approximately 24% of the Yeast and Yeast Extract Market due to extensive applications in brewing, wine production, distilled beverages, and fermentation-based drinks. Nearly 66% of breweries utilize specialized yeast strains for fermentation control and flavor optimization. Around 49% of beverage manufacturers continue investing in advanced fermentation technologies to improve product consistency and production performance.

Feed: Feed contributes approximately 21% of the Yeast and Yeast Extract Market through nutritional applications across poultry, swine, cattle, aquaculture, and companion animal nutrition. More than 62% of commercial feed manufacturers incorporate yeast-derived ingredients to improve digestive efficiency, immunity, and livestock productivity. Growing focus on antibiotic alternatives continues increasing demand for yeast-based feed additives.
